What Makes a Good Tech Portfolio?
A successful tech portfolio is not just a random collection of projects. It’s a strategic presentation of your strengths and skills, showcasing your problem-solving abilities. Here’s what a good tech portfolio should strategically contain:
- Professional Summary: Introduce yourself briefly and give an overview of your career journey and goals.
- Skillset Overview: List the technical skills, tools, and programming languages you’re proficient in.
- Project Showcase: Describe critical projects in detail, explaining the challenges solved, the technologies used, and the impact of your work.
- Certifications: Highlight any relevant certifications you’ve earned in data science, cybersecurity, UI/UX design, blockchain, or other tech fields.
One of the most valuable elements in your tech portfolio is including live projects. These are tangible examples of your work that employers can explore firsthand. Provide links to your GitHub repositories, websites, or applications to give employers a real taste of your capabilities. Organising your portfolio with these critical elements gives employers a holistic understanding of your abilities and how you can contribute to their team.
Step-by-Step Procedure in Creating Your Next Portfolio
A strong portfolio clearly illustrates your expertise and ability to solve problems. Here are the steps to build a portfolio that effectively showcases your skills:
Identify Your Niche
Before building your portfolio, understand your specific tech interests and career goals. This will help you tailor your projects to align with your desired roles. For instance, focus on data analytics projects if you aim to be a data scientist or on cybersecurity case studies if that’s your field.
Choose Relevant Projects
Highlight projects that directly relate to the job roles you’re applying for. Emphasise practical applications and problem-solving skills, whether through coursework, personal projects, or client work. Ensure each project demonstrates your skills and understanding of the domain.
Show Your Process
Employers are interested not only in what you achieved but also in how you got there. Document your thought process, challenges, and how you overcame obstacles to find solutions.
Incorporate Multimedia
Make your portfolio visually appealing with multimedia elements like screenshots, diagrams, and videos. Consider screen-recording yourself walking through a project to give recruiters a comprehensive view of your work.
Maintain Clean Code & Structure
If you share code, ensure it is well-structured, readable, and commented. This will showcase your attention to detail, working attitude and professionalism.
Include Testimonials
To build credibility, incorporate testimonials or feedback from clients, teammates, or mentors.
Keep It Up to Date
Update your portfolio regularly with new projects and achievements, ensuring it remains current and accurately reflects your skills.
By following these steps, you’ll have a well-structured portfolio that effectively highlights your strengths and helps you stand out to potential employers.

- Create a Personal Website:
- Host your portfolio on a dedicated personal website.
- Include an “About” page for your story and a blog section for tech insights.
- Leverage Professional Platforms:
- Share your portfolio on LinkedIn, GitHub, and other relevant platforms.
- Keep these profiles updated to match your website.
- Customise for Each Application:
- Tailor your portfolio to each role by emphasising relevant projects.
- Present your work in alignment with the company’s culture.
- Prepare to Present:
- Practice delivering a concise summary of each project for interviews.
- Focus on your role, the challenges, and the outcomes.
- Get Feedback:
- Share your portfolio with mentors and industry professionals for input.
- Refine your presentation based on this constructive feedback.
Following these guidelines will help you professionally showcase your portfolio and maximise your chances of landing a tech job.
